Mileage
I want to cross the 2,000 mile mark again this year. Done! I crossed the 2,000 mile mark yesterday, then rode 10.64 miles this morning and hit 2015! I know those cycling miles are what kept me injury free this year. Even during marathon training I continued to ride. Easy run days became cycling days. My 51 year old body is happy!
Breakdown of miles:
Running 835.89 - 145 runs, longest run 26.33 miles
Walking 287.67 - 85 walks, longest walk 5.62 miles
Cycling 891.44 miles - 78 rides, longest ride 20.18 miles
My longest ride was still shorter than my longest run.
